July is Vegan Cheese Month.

In a world first, the Vegan Society Aotearoa has declared July to be Vegan Cheese Month in New Zealand, to celebrate the incredible array of plant-based cheeses now available to us. These tasty and versatile cheese alternatives are made instead from peas, maize, potato, coconut as well as from nuts such as cashew and macadamia. Products like these are only growing in popularity according to supermarkets and retailers.
Who hasn’t gone into their local supermarket recently to be astounded at the sight of yet another vegan cheese for sale? Then there’s the exciting artisan cheeses to be found at delis and vegan specialist shops, made using cultured and soaked nuts. There’s even vegans bringing their traditional family dairy cheese making skills into the arena. Such endeavours show that the future of cheese is truly plant-based and here to stay!
